From Via Júlia to A1 by metro
To get from Via Júlia to A1 in Barcelona, take the L4 metro from Via Júlia station to Passeig De Gràcia station. Next, take the L3 metro from Passeig De Gràcia station to Zona Universitària station. The total trip duration for this route is approximately 49 min. The ride fare is €2.90. The metro schedule from Via Júlia may change.
